Our hotel ratings and reviews are from real hotel guests. Priceline.com ensures that its reviews are guests-only by proactively sending hotel surveys to customers after they've completed their hotel stays. In the post-stay surveys, priceline.com hotel customers are asked a number of questions about their stay and the hotel. On a scale of 1-10 with 10 being the best, the survey asks guests to rate their overall experience and specifically rate the hotel's cleanliness, staff and location. Priceline.com does not allow site visitors to post unsolicited hotel reviews.

Secrets Inn was FANTASTIC!! From the outside, it looks small and quaint, with a 1960's ski chalet type of exterior. Very "Switzerland" kind of theme. Don't let the outside make you think it is old or not fancy enough to consider. It is WONDERFUL. Lynn greeted us upon arrival, and gave us great tips on renting skis, wine tastings, and dining options. Her lovely dog even came to greet me! The room was top notch! We stayed in the corner room (#219) and it was heated by a gas log fireplace, had a flat screen TV and DVD player (and places to rent Red Box DVD's close by), a huge comfy bed with lots of pillows and a down comforter. There was an oversized armoire for your clothing and suitcases, a HUGE glass shower, and a jacuzzi tub big enough for two tired skiers to soak! They carry green shower products and encourage earth-friendly housekeeping. The nightstand was a locking safe and fridge! The room even came with a champagne bucket and two wine glasses for you to chill a little "apres skiing" treat! Our window faced the back and overlooked a field covered in snow! This was a very special occasion for us (our 25th wedding anniversary) and the room was everything I wanted. I can highly recommend the Secrets Inn to anyone wanting a romantic getaway! Definitely worth every penny, and nothing like the big crowded casinos and corporate chains. ...read more
